Spring Easter Egg Decor

Spring break is finally here! Kids are running through our house at lightning speed. They are inside and outside like jumping beans. I think they can't believe spring is finally here. It's the fourth day in the warm seventies. 
Easter decor can be so much fun as it brings out the inner child in all of us. Hand-blown and hand dyed sparkly eggs are always a hit in our home. Who doesn't love to color Easter eggs? 

Cloches and Easter eggs look fabulous together. 

Tissue paper on Styrofoam eggs are always in style. Cut small pieces of colored or patterned tissue paper and use Elmer's glue to apply to your Styrofoam. Now add a little glitter and your eggs will sparkle.
I painted the terra cotta pots with craft paint and sealed them with poly. These will make great place setting markers. I still have more to make before Sunday. 

Here I used plastic eggs and covered them with packing material. Super quick and easy to do. 

Packing Material
The plastic eggs are now displayed in a paper egg carton.
The Easter eggs have a rustic elegance to them. 
 Don't forget to use chalk markers on your mirrors. I love writing messages and drawing kid like pictures.

Quick and Easy Ways to Decorate your Bathroom

Meet Sue Jason, blogger at My Bathrooms
Sue gives great tips on how to decorate a bathroom.
Bathrooms are one of the most important rooms of your house; it is the first place you head towards after you wake up in the morning. Women like to take their time getting ready in the bathroom. It's also the place where they linger after a hard day. So it is a room which should not be neglected when it comes to the décor. Decorating a bathroom can be tricky, with so much to pack into a relatively small space. The main furniture (tub, basin and toilet) will, necessarily, take up most of the available floor space, and storage units, towel rails and bathroom products will also need to find a home in there somewhere! However, it is perfectly possible to arrange bathroom décor in such a way that it is both practical and attractive.

Storage Limits
Make it a deliberate policy to squeeze extra storage into every available nook and cranny. Fitted cabinets can be designed to take up very little space while providing a surprising amount of interior room to tuck away bathroom supplies. Once you have a place to put everything, you bathroom will instantly look more polished and tidier. If you have a large family, provide individual storage caddies to each family member and make them responsible for their own belongings. This also helps bathroom clutter to be dramatically reduced. Corner shelves, or hanging baskets, can be fitted to keep bath time necessities handy but tidy.

Paint and Clean

Make sure that giving the paintwork a good scrubbing every now and then is part of your cleaning schedule. Bathroom tiles pick up grime and soap residue easily and this can build up without being noticed until the entire room looks grubby and dull. A thorough scrub, every week or so will keep the whole room shining and welcoming.

Accessorize!
Just as a great outfit still needs the help of a good belt, the right shoes and handbag, so too does a beautiful bathroom needs the assistance of good, attractive and matching accessories to complete the décor. Choose your accessories carefully, making sure that they pick out and emphasize the décor colors and enhance the overall appearance of the room.

Wall Adornment
Do not be afraid to decorate your walls in the bathroom. Wall decals, vinyl stickers and even paint and wallpaper have all been improved and made completely waterproof, meaning that nearly everyone can transform their bathroom walls, quickly and easily without great expense and worry.

Soft Furnishings
Finally, add in a bath table and pedestal mat, curtains and perhaps even a spare toilet roll cover, again, picking up and carrying through the décor theme and color scheme that you have chosen for your bathroom.
With all of the above taken into account it will not be long before your bathroom looks wonderful: welcoming and clean and above all, attractive!

Lavender Eggs - Tutorial

Lavender is one of the most fragrant flowers and my favorite in my garden. I love rubbing my hands on the fresh flowers and leaves. Even after lavender has been cut, the fragrance lasts a long time. Just crush the dried flowers after the scent has faded and the aromatic oils will be released. What I love about lavender is its fresh clean aroma. Scenting the air with lavender will make you feel relaxed with a sense of calm and well being. Lavender is also known for helping treat headaches. If you're having trouble sleeping, lavender is great for getting a good night's rest. You can add a few drops of lavender oil to your pillow or make pillow sachets. Lavender appeals to both men and woman. I love adding lavender oil to my bath water right before bed.
For this project I used styrofoam eggs. You can also use real, plastic, wood or papier-mâché eggs. I liked the size of the styrofoam eggs. If you use the plastic eggs,  I recommend gluing the eggs closed and giving them a light coat of primer paint. 
Let's get started decorating our lavender eggs. You can buy lavender already scented with lavender oil or you can make your own dried lavender. Grosso Lavandin is the most common lavender grown in the lavender fields of France. Provence Lavandin  is one of the most fragrant lavenders. Chose lavender that has just bloomed as it will be the most colorful and fragrant. Cut the lavender stems and hang them to dry in a dark place for a few weeks. It's best to tie the stems with rubber bands as the stems tend to shrink as they dry. A few weeks later your lavender will be ready for this project. Brush off the flowers and save in a glass jar. This will help retain their scent. You can always add lavender oil to it. 
First roll the egg in Elmer's glue on wax paper.
 Now roll the egg into your aromatic lavender flowers. 
  Use an old paintbrush to finish off adding the glue and lavender. 
It does not take long to cover the eggs with glue and lavender. You will notice the aromatic oils from the lavender and the room will soon be filled with the scent.
While the lavender eggs are drying, crush your lavender egg lightly in your hands. This will give them a more unified look and will ensure your lavender is glued to your styrofoam eggs.
I placed my beautiful lavender eggs in a silver bread basket. I added dried red and pink roses and a few dried lavender stems. I also added reed diffusers that I tied with raffia and gold cording to give them an elegant appearance.
